Canada Announces Additional Player for 2007 IIHF World Championship

CALGARY, AB – Hockey Canada, along with Team Canada general manager Steve Yzerman, announced today the addition of defenceman Dion Phaneuf (Edmonton, AB/ Calgary, NHL) to Canada’s official World Championship roster. Phaneuf is expected to join the team in Moscow, Russia on May 1st.

The 2007 IIHF World Hockey Championship runs through in Moscow, Russia.

With today’s player addition, Canada’s roster now includes a total of 23 players, including twelve forwards, eight defencemen and two goaltenders.

Canada opened the 2007 IIHF World Men’s Hockey Championship on April 28 with a 3-2 win over Germany. Canada takes on Norway on Monday, April 30th at 1:15 pm (ET) live on TSN/RDS.
